The Brain, Body, and Behaviour Dataset (Experiment 1) is a multimodal neuroimaging dataset comprising eye-tracking recordings from 27 subjects across two sessions during educational video viewing. Subjects watched five informative videos under two conditions: an attentive condition with post-video comprehension testing, and a distracted condition with concurrent cognitive load (backward counting). The dataset includes gaze coordinates, pupil size, blinks, saccades, and fixations, along with behavioral questionnaires assessing domain knowledge and memory retention, providing a resource for studying attention, learning, and cognitive engagement during multimedia presentation.

This dataset comprises EEG recordings collected from participants across multiple groups, assessed at pre- and post-intervention timepoints. It was designed to investigate changes in neural activity associated with an intervention, organized following the BIDS specification for interoperability. The dataset supports analyses such as EEG signal processing, functional connectivity, and pre/post comparisons.
